SR-22 & High-Risk Auto Insurance in Shreveport, LA

High-risk auto insurance in Shreveport typically costs $185–$340/month for drivers with DUIs or major violations, compared to $95–$140/month for clean records. Louisiana's SR-22 filing requirement adds $25–$50 upfront, and you'll maintain it for three years minimum following a suspension or conviction.

What Affects Rates in Shreveport

  • I-20 and I-49 Corridor Accident Density: The I-20 and I-49 interchange through central Shreveport sees elevated accident frequency, particularly during peak commute hours and southbound traffic toward Bossier City. High-risk drivers in zip codes near this corridor (71101, 71104, 71105) typically face 8–15% higher premiums than those in southern neighborhoods due to increased claims activity in this zone.
  • Caddo Parish Court DUI Processing: DUI convictions processed through Caddo Parish courts trigger Louisiana's mandatory SR-22 filing and minimum three-year monitoring period. First-offense DUI drivers in Shreveport see rate increases of 85–140% over clean-record premiums, with the steepest increases in the first 12 months post-conviction.
  • Cross-River Commuter Volume: Daily commuter traffic across the Red River between Shreveport and Bossier City increases collision exposure for drivers working in the Bossier casino district or Barksdale AFB area. High-risk drivers with at-fault accidents who commute this route face additional underwriting scrutiny, often pushing them toward non-standard carriers with 12–18% higher premiums than metro-area averages.
  • Non-Standard Carrier Concentration: Shreveport has active representation from non-standard and high-risk insurers including Progressive's non-standard division, The General, and regional carriers serving Louisiana's high-risk market. This competitive environment keeps severe violation premiums 6–10% below what drivers face in less-served northern Louisiana parishes.
  • Subtropical Storm Exposure: Shreveport's position in northwest Louisiana subjects it to periodic severe thunderstorms and occasional tropical system remnants, increasing comprehensive claims from hail and wind damage. High-risk drivers required to carry full coverage for financed vehicles see this reflected in comprehensive premiums 10–18% higher than liability-only options.
